Understanding AI Agents in Veterinary Practices
An AI agent for veterinary practices refers to intelligent, machine-learning-powered tools such as AI chatbots for healthcare, voice bots, virtual assistants, and automation platforms. Unlike traditional software that requires human input at every step, AI virtual assistants for veterinary practices can learn, adapt, and respond intelligently to various situations.
For instance, instead of front-desk staff handling repetitive calls about vaccination schedules, AI tools for veterinary clinics can automate reminders, answer questions instantly, and even reschedule appointments without human intervention.
Some key examples of veterinary AI software in action are:
- Automated appointment booking systems: Streamline scheduling for veterinary practices by allowing clients to book online anytime, reducing missed calls, and improving clinic efficiency.
- AI-powered call handling for common client queries: Instantly answers questions about services, hours, or prescriptions, saving staff time and ensuring clients get immediate responses.
- AI diagnostics for vets: Supports early disease detection by analyzing health data, enabling faster, more accurate treatment decisions and improved pet outcomes.
- AI-powered radiology for pets: Processes X-rays and scans with precision, identifying abnormalities faster than humans, ensuring timely diagnosis and better veterinary care.
- Virtual AI veterinary assistants: Provide round-the-clock engagement through chat or voice, answering client concerns and scheduling services without staff involvement.

The Challenges Veterinary Practices Face Today
Veterinary clinics face several operational and care-related challenges that directly affect efficiency, revenue, and the overall quality of client and pet experiences.

High Volume of Repetitive Queries
Clinics are inundated with calls regarding vaccinations, prescriptions, and routine check-ups. This constant inflow overwhelms staff, consumes valuable time, and prevents teams from focusing on urgent cases and personalized client interactions.
Staff Shortages and Burnout
With limited staff availability, clinics struggle to manage administrative tasks and patient journey. Overburdened employees often experience burnout, which lowers productivity, reduces job satisfaction, and can affect the overall quality of veterinary services delivered.
Missed Appointments
Last-minute cancellations or no-shows cause significant revenue leakage while disrupting daily schedules. These gaps not only reduce profitability but also limit opportunities to serve other clients who might require immediate veterinary assistance.
Limited Personalized Care
When staff spend excessive time on operations and manual communication, less attention goes toward pets. This reduces opportunities for personalized care and weakens the bond between veterinarians, clients, and their animals.

The Future of Veterinary Care with AI Agents
The future of veterinary medicine will be shaped by the growing role of an AI agent for veterinary practices, offering smarter diagnostics, remote consultations, predictive care, and seamless collaboration between technology and veterinarians.

AI-Driven Diagnostics
Advanced systems will analyze health records, lab results, and imaging to detect diseases earlier. This ensures timely treatment, reduces complications, and improves overall outcomes for pets across clinics.
Virtual Consultations
With AI support, vets can conduct remote consultations more effectively. These virtual visits improve accessibility, reduce travel for clients, and provide continuous monitoring without compromising care quality.
Predictive Health Tracking
Integration with wearables and IoT devices will allow real-time monitoring of pet vitals. AI insights will help vets predict risks and intervene before health conditions become critical.
AI Radiology Vet Tools
Future imaging solutions will provide faster, more precise diagnostic recommendations. By enhancing accuracy in X-rays and scans, AI will reduce errors and accelerate treatment planning for veterinary teams.
Human-AI Collaboration
Rather than replacing vets, AI veterinary agents will complement them. Routine tasks and communications will be automated, allowing veterinarians to dedicate expertise to complex treatments and compassionate care.
